I'm like Mark in Boise. I'm on the cheap side when it comes to guitars. Here' my collection:

81 Custom Legend-My favorite guitar. Got it on eBay. It was a mess, cracked top, etc, but played and sounded incredible. I sent it to the Mothership for a refinished top and new electronics. $650, but worth it.


83 Elite 1537- Great acoustic guitar. The best that I own for acoustic sound. However, Jeff's Lowden is way better. I'm too cheap and modest to get something better. My skills just don't warrant it.

85 Custom Balladeer 1755 12 string. Maybe there are better 12 strings out there, but this one is a beauty. Very low action, but not quite as low as Jeff's 1115. Simple FET pre-amp but it works well. It's all I'll ever need in a 12 string.

05 Elite 6778- the LX models just don't get the respect that they deserve. Great acoustic sound and even better plugged in. Rediculously low action. Fabulously easy to play. This is my son Andrew's main guitar

Parker Nite Fly- Great solid body electric. HSS pick-ups and a piezo under the bridge. Mine is the original version without active electronics. Super slim neck with stainless steel fret that are bonded to a carbon fiber neck. This is Andrew's electric guitar.

Schecter C/SH-1- My first experience with a non-USA guitar. For the price, it's unbelievable how much technology is in this thing. The humbuckers both have single coil taps on the tone controls. Gold Grover tuners, and gold hardware throughout. Flamed maple cap with f-holes over a chambered mahogany body. Looks great. Plays great. I've been playing acoustic for most of my life and this is my first electric. I love it.

I've stopped looking at guitars. Whatever GAS pains I have are for amps and pedals, but considering my skills I'm satisfied with what I have.
